What is K-beauty? 
 

Alongside K-pop and K-drama, K-beauty is another extremely popular export from Korea that has achieved worldwide success over the past decade. K-beauty refers to the huge number of successful Korean beauty brands, which include Cosrx and Dr. Jart+. Initially aimed at Asian customers living across the world, over the past few years, K-beauty brands have expanded their target audience to include customers of all races and backgrounds around the world. 
 
K-beauty brands differentiate themselves from their competitors in part because of their unique formulations aimed at Asian skin, but also because of their use of traditional products common in Eastern skincare and medicine but as yet relatively unknown in Western medicine, such as snail mucin or snail jizz as we like to call it.

Part of the success of the K-beauty industry was driven by the local market in Korea, where extreme competition drove innovation and forced Korean brands to research, develop, and launch new products onto the market much more quickly than traditional beauty brands in the West have ever had to do. 
 
Here in Australia, we may be starting to see a similar phenomenon closer to home: the number of A-beauty brands that are releasing exciting new products that showcase cutting-edge beauty technology is growing every year. Australian consumers, who now have access to the wealth of global beauty brands available in the international market, including those coming from Korea, are becoming more and more discerning in their search for luxurious, science-driven beauty that really works. 
 
Since the days of Charles Darwin and before, explorers and scientists have long understood that Australia's diverse natural ecosystem is home to hundreds of species of flora and fauna that aren't found anywhere else in the world. Today, A-beauty brands are harnessing the power of natural Australian ingredients to offer effective skincare products that can't be produced anywhere else in the world.
